Google's Pixel 3 is the first Android device to ship with new CFI kernel protections
#1
Quote:In a blog post today, Google said the entire Android kernel is now protected by CFI, and specifically, by "forward-edge Control Flow Integrity (CFI)," as implemented by the LLVM compiler, which Google uses to compile the Android OS kernel.

"Google's Pixel 3 will be the first Android device to ship with these protections, and we have made the feature available to all device vendors through the Android common kernel," said Sami Tolvanen, Staff Software Engineer, Android Security.
